Docker文件目录有哪些
Docker文件目录是Docker在主机上创建和使用的一些目录。这些目录在不同的操作系统上可能会有所不同,但是一般包括以下内容:
1. 镜像存储目录:Docker将所有的镜像存储在主机上的一个目录中。默认情况下,在Linux上这个目录是/var/lib/docker/image和/var/lib/docker/overlay2。这个目录将包含所有已下载和构建的镜像文件。
2. 容器数据目录:Docker会为每个容器创建一个文件系统,这个文件系统将包含容器的所有数据。默认情况下,在Linux上这个目录是/var/lib/docker/containers。这个目录中的每个子目录对应一个容器,并包含容器的相关数据,如容器的文件系统、日志等。
3. Docker配置目录:Docker的一些配置文件存储在主机上的一个目录中。在Linux上,这个目录是/etc/docker。包括一些全局配置文件,如daemon.json,以及网络配置文件,如networks.conf。
4. Docker日志目录:Docker将容器的日志输出到主机上的一个目录中。默认情况下,在Linux上这个目录是/var/lib/docker/containers。这个目录中的每个容器子目录里包含容器的日志文件。
5. Docker挂载目录:Docker支持将主机上的目录或文件挂载到容器中。挂载目录可以用于在容器和主机之间共享文件数据。默认情况下,在Linux上,挂载目录位于/var/lib/docker/volumes。
总结一下,Docker文件目录包括镜像存储目录、容器数据目录、Docker配置目录、Docker日志目录和Docker挂载目录等。这些目录在进行Docker容器的构建、运行和管理时发挥着重要的作用。不同的目录承担着不同的功能,确保了Docker的高效运行和数据管理。
本文由轻山版权所有,禁止未经同意的情况下转发
猜您想看
-
Python只能指定文件类型
Python语...
2023年07月23日 -
微信中如何删除好友?
一、微信中删除...
2023年05月15日 -
如何在PHP中使用PDO连接数据库
SEO(搜索引...
2023年05月05日 -
大数据中怎么画出一张合格的技术架构图
一、技术架构图...
2023年05月25日 -
Steam平台上用于游戏玩法的道具是什么?
Steam是一...
2023年04月17日 -
windows中信号量和互斥量的区别是什么
信号量(Sem...
2023年07月22日